About Carl Senior

Carl Senior is a scholar working on Experimental and Cognitive Psychology, Cognitive Neuroscience, Psychiatry and Mental health, Social Psychology and Applied Psychology, having authored 113 papers that have together received 5.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(23 papers), Face Recognition and Perception (17 papers), Psychology of Moral and Emotional Judgment (15 papers), Psychosomatic Disorders and Their Treatments (14 papers), Evolutionary Psychology and Human Behavior (12 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(11 papers), Mental Health and Psychiatry (9 papers) and Creativity in Education and Neuroscience (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cognitive Neuroscience (3.1k citations), Experimental and Cognitive Psychology (1.7k citations), Psychiatry and Mental health (1.2k citations), Social Psychology (1.1k citations) and Clinical Psychology (809 citations). Carl Senior has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Spain. Frequent co-authors include Anthony S. David, Edward T. Bullmore, Mary L. Phillips, Steven Williams, Andrew W. Young, Michael Brammer, Mary L. Phillips, Nick Lee, Michael Bütler and J.A. Gray. Their work appears in journals such as Frontiers in Psychology, Annals of the New York Academy of Sciences, Education + Training, Schizophrenia Research and Trends in Cognitive Sciences.
